Hungarian - English

por

A2 Hungarian
dust, powder

Definition

Fine, dry particles of matter, such as soil, pollen, or skin, that settle on surfaces or float in the air.

Definition

In literary or poetic use, human remains after death, emphasizing mortality and decay.

Definition

A powdered illegal drug, especially cocaine, referred to in a general or indirect way.
